GET api/financial/creditcard/GetCreditCards?idList[0]={idList[0]}&idList[1]={idList[1]}&vaultCategoryType={vaultCategoryType}&includeDeleted={includeDeleted}
Request Information
URI Parameters
Name | Description | Type | Additional information |
---|---|---|---|
idList | Collection of integer |
Required |
|
vaultCategoryType | CreditCardVaultCategoryType |
Required |
|
includeDeleted | boolean |
Default value is False |
Body Parameters
None.
Response Information
Resource Description
WebMethodResultOfListOfCreditCardName | Description | Type | Additional information |
---|---|---|---|
Result | Collection of CreditCard |
None. |
|
Success | boolean |
None. |
|
ErrorText | string |
None. |
Response Formats
application/json, text/json
Sample:
{ "Result": [ null, { "ID": 1, "FirstName": "sample string 2", "LastName": "sample string 3", "NumberLastFour": "sample string 4", "ExpirationAsString": "2024-05-07", "Address": { "ID": 0, "AddressLine1": null, "AddressLine2": null, "AddressLine3": null, "AddressLine4": null, "AddressLine5": null, "City": null, "County": null, "StateProvince": null, "StateProvinceID": null, "PostalCode": null, "Country": null }, "CreditCardType": 0, "IsDefault": false, "IsDeleted": false, "VaultID": null, "Gateway": 0, "DebitCreditTypeId": null, "CreditCardGatewayCategoryID": 0, "Email": null, "Number": null, "BIN": null, "MaxRefund": 0.0, "TokenID": null, "PersonID": 0, "Active": false, "ObjectID": 0, "IsModified": false, "SplitPayAccount": null, "SplitPayAmount": 0, "ObfuscatedNumber": "" } ], "Success": true, "ErrorText": "sample string 2" }
application/javascript
Sample:
{"Result":[null,{"ID":1,"FirstName":"sample string 2","LastName":"sample string 3","NumberLastFour":"sample string 4","ExpirationAsString":"2024-05-07","Address":{"ID":0,"AddressLine1":null,"AddressLine2":null,"AddressLine3":null,"AddressLine4":null,"AddressLine5":null,"City":null,"County":null,"StateProvince":null,"StateProvinceID":null,"PostalCode":null,"Country":null},"CreditCardType":0,"IsDefault":false,"IsDeleted":false,"VaultID":null,"Gateway":0,"DebitCreditTypeId":null,"CreditCardGatewayCategoryID":0,"Email":null,"Number":null,"BIN":null,"MaxRefund":0.0,"TokenID":null,"PersonID":0,"Active":false,"ObjectID":0,"IsModified":false,"SplitPayAccount":null,"SplitPayAmount":0,"ObfuscatedNumber":""}],"Success":true,"ErrorText":"sample string 2"}
application/xml, text/xml
Sample:
<WebMethodResultOfListOfCreditCard xmlns:xsd="http://www.w3.org/2001/XMLSchema" xmlns:xsi="http://www.w3.org/2001/XMLSchema-instance"> <Success>true</Success> <ErrorText>sample string 2</ErrorText> <Result> <CreditCard xsi:nil="true" /> <CreditCard> <ID>1</ID> <FirstName>sample string 2</FirstName> <LastName>sample string 3</LastName> <NumberLastFour>sample string 4</NumberLastFour> <Expiration>2024-05-06T23:47:57.4302934-06:00</Expiration> <ExpirationAsString>2024-05-07</ExpirationAsString> <Address> <ID>0</ID> <StateProvinceID xsi:nil="true" /> </Address> <CreditCardType>Undefined</CreditCardType> <IsDefault>false</IsDefault> <IsDeleted>false</IsDeleted> <Gateway>Undefined</Gateway> <DebitCreditTypeId xsi:nil="true" /> <DebitCreditType>Unknown</DebitCreditType> <CreditCardGatewayCategoryID>0</CreditCardGatewayCategoryID> <VaultCategoryType>Undefined</VaultCategoryType> <MaxRefund>0</MaxRefund> <ClientId>0</ClientId> <PersonID>0</PersonID> <Active>false</Active> <ObjectID>0</ObjectID> <IsModified>false</IsModified> <SplitPayAmount>0</SplitPayAmount> <ObfuscatedNumber /> </CreditCard> </Result> </WebMethodResultOfListOfCreditCard>